HONG KONG:

LORD GORONWY-ROBERTS'S MEETING ON 15 MARCH

1. I have spoken to Lord Goronwy-Roberts's office, who confirm that the following papers are relevant to the Minister of State's meeting at 11.30 on Monday:-

(i)

Lord Goronwy-Roberts's minute of 18 February to the Secretary of State (copy attached) about a possible all-party Parliamentary delegation to Hong Kong. I understand that the Secretary of State referred this back to Lord Goronwy-Roberts with the request that he discuss it further with officials. As far as the Question of precedents is concerned, you may care to see the attached copy of my minute of 27 February to G and GD;

(ii) the planning paper on Hong Kong;

(iii) the Governor's despatch of 6 March on Domestic

Policies up to the 1980's; and

(iv) Mr O'Keeffe's comparison of the differences

between (iii) and (iv).

-.!

I understand that you have copies of (ii) (iv) inclusive.

2.

The purpose of the meeting is to enable Lord Goronwy-Roberts to inject his views into official thinking on future policy towards Hong Kong.
